Four held over dacoity plans

Bhubaneswar: The Commissionerate Police here arrested four hoodlums for allegedly preparing to commit dacoity, under Tamando police station limits, Thursday. Three knives, one hammer, chili powder packets and mobile phones were seized from the possession of the accused, said a senior officer at the Tamando police station, adding that they have been booked under Sections 399 and 402 of IPC. IIC Tamando police station Sudhir Kumar Meher said the hoodlums were loitering near Subudhipur cricket ground a little past Wednesday midnight intending to rob motorists and heavy vehicle drivers.

They had fixed their targets on the vehicles plying from Tamando to Kalinga Nagar area, he added. Meher said during questioning, the hoodlums failed to provide satisfactory answers after a police team apprehended them near the spot. Later, during sustained questioning they disclosed about their intention to rob motorists, he added. The accused were identified as SK Rahim alias Raja, 37, Ananta Das alias Ganesh, 22, Akash Swain, 26 and Niranjan Nayak, 28. The arrested accused were produced before a local court for remand, today
